I have set up spring security to authenticate and authorize requests coming into my application. I have set up the configuration as so:
public class OAuth2ServerConfiguration extends ResourceServerConfigurerAdapter {
@Override
public void configure(ResourceServerSecurityConfigurer resources) {
// ...set up token store here
resources.authenticationEntryPoint(new AuthenticationEntryPoint() {
@Override
public void commence(HttpServletRequest request, HttpServletResponse response, AuthenticationException authException) throws IOException, ServletException {
//QUESTION
// How do I get the destination controller that this request was going to go to?
// Really, I'd like to get some information about the annotations that were on the destination controller.
response.setStatus(401);
}
});
}
I'd like to grab some information about the destination controller that this request was going to go to. The controller isn't actually going to get hit in this scenario because spring security kicked in and threw out the response before it reached the controller.
